The main functions of the Utility/Receiving position are dish machine operations, receiving, dirty patient tray return, trash/recycle, dish room sanitation.
Job Responsibilities- Dish machine set-up/maintenance/chemicals
- Comply with regulatory standards-dish machine rinse/final rinse temps, testing of sanitizer solution and documenting results.
- Triple sink standards-prep, scrap, soak, wash, rinse, sanitize, air dry
- Clean dishes, food carts, pots and pans, silverware, and other kitchen tools in sanitary fashion.
- Responsible for the sanitation and organization of the cart/recycle room and recycle bins
- Assist in maintaining cleanliness, sanitation, organization in all kitchen areas.
- Able to take direction from Lead to perform required duties with little direction.
- Floor Stock-Assist in stocking pantries in different units by utilizing a par level list and tracking device for billing purposes. FIFO (First In, First Out)
- Must have the physical ability to push tray carts to the different patient access areas of the hospital. These physical requirements account for lifting or pushing of up to 50 pounds.
- Receiving –is responsible for putting away food and supply deliveries in the appropriate areas. FIFO
- Responsible to comply with department rules, sanitation and safety guidelines.
- Demonstrates ability to multi-task and perform several distinct functions over the course of a shift.
